What are the Other Nutritional Benefits of 6 Ounces of Chicken Breast?

Beyond its impressive protein content, 6 ounces of chicken breast offers a range of other nutritional benefits:

  • Low in Fat: Chicken breast is a lean protein source, relatively low in fat, making it suitable for individuals watching their fat intake.
  • Good Source of Selenium: Chicken breast is a good source of selenium, an essential mineral that acts as an antioxidant and supports thyroid function.
  • Rich in Niacin: This B vitamin is crucial for energy metabolism and maintaining healthy skin and nerves.
  • Source of Vitamins and Minerals: Chicken breast contains smaller amounts of other essential vitamins and minerals, including vitamin B6, phosphorus, and zinc.

Is 6 Ounces of Chicken Breast Enough Protein for Everyone?

The ideal daily protein intake varies depending on several factors, including your age, sex, activity level, and overall health goals. While 6 ounces of chicken breast provides a substantial amount of protein, it might not be sufficient for everyone. Individuals with high protein needs, such as athletes or those actively building muscle, may require more. Consulting a registered dietitian or nutritionist can help determine your personalized protein requirements.
